Uploaded image for project: 'Qt Quality Assurance Infrastructure'
  1. Qt Quality Assurance Infrastructure
  2. QTQAINFRA-2842

Dependency resolving fails due to directory lock not found

    XMLWordPrintable

    Details

    • Type: Bug
    • Status: Closed
    • Priority: P0: Blocker
    • Resolution: Done
    • Affects Version/s: production
    • Fix Version/s: None
    • Component/s: Coin (obsolete)
    • Labels:
      None
    • Commits:
      99d1e51f87c895edb3451d93cf6faeb5ef2630bd (qtqa/tqtc-coin-ci/master)

      Description

       

      2019-03-12 14:04:57,535 ERROR:dependency(26365): Failed to resolve dependencies
      ESC[31mTraceback (most recent call last):
        File "/home/vmbuilder/qt-ci/src/dependency.py", line 62, in get_submodule_dependencies
          resolvedRepositories = await self._resolve_repositories(modules, superRepo)
        File "/home/vmbuilder/qt-ci/src/dependency.py", line 70, in _resolve_repositories
          submodules = await self.repoManager.readSubModules(superRepo)
        File "/home/vmbuilder/qt-ci/src/repositorymanager.py", line 615, in readSubModules
          await asyncio.gather(*(resolve_submodule(submodule) for submodule in modules.values() if not submodule.get('sha1')))
        File "/home/vmbuilder/qt-ci/src/repositorymanager.py", line 596, in resolve_submodule
          ls_tree = await git("ls-tree", sha1, "--", submodule["path"])
        File "/home/vmbuilder/qt-ci/src/repositorymanager.py", line 283, in __call__
          raise
        File "/home/vmbuilder/qt-ci/src/utils.py", line 582, in __aexit__
          local_lock = DirectoryLock.Local_locks[self.path]
      KeyError: '/home/vmbuilder/ci-working-dir/git-repos/qt-project/qt/qt5.lock'ESC[0m
      2019-03-12 14:04:57,539 ERROR:workitemfactory(26365): Creation of work items failed
      ESC[31mTraceback (most recent call last):
        File "/home/vmbuilder/qt-ci/src/workitemfactory.py", line 425, in _testChange
          raise Exception(result.errorMessage)
      Exception: '/home/vmbuilder/ci-working-dir/git-repos/qt-project/qt/qt5.lock'ESC[0m
      2019-03-12 14:04:57,540 DEBUG:scheduler(26365): Cancelling 1552401442
      

        Attachments

        No reviews matched the request. Check your Options in the drop-down menu of this sections header.

          Activity

            People

            • Assignee:
              aakeskimo Aapo Keskimölö
              Reporter:
              aakeskimo Aapo Keskimölö
            • Votes:
              0 Vote for this issue
              Watchers:
              3 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ved:

                Gerrit Reviews

                There are no open Gerrit changes